I was doing some performance comparisons and found what looks like a bug in 
Poly/ML
when compiled with —enable-compact32bit. The problem is that ML code that
runs to completion when compiled to use native 64 bit addresses, raises Overflow
when compiled to 32 bit addressing. The code is a lengthy proof search
that explores in excess of 4,000,000,000 blind alleys. It takes about
10 to 20 minutes to find the proof when using 64 bit addressing
and it takes 2 or 3 minutes before it raises Overflow when using 32 bit 
addressing.
